易语言(中国人的编程工具)--第1章E(4)

2018-12-17 10:54

前面曾经提到过:凡是以短下划线“_”开头的名称都是具有特定意义的名称,此处也不例外。名称为“_按钮1_被单击”或类似名称的子 程序被专门用作接收运行时来自程序窗口的事件,被称为事件处理子程序。它们名称的组成格式为“_”+ 产生事件的窗口单元名称 + “_” + 事件名称。按照此格式分析即可得知,名称为“_按钮1_被单击”的子程序就是被用来接收名称为“按钮1”的按钮窗口单元上所产生的“被单击”事件。也就是说,易程序运行时用户一旦单击了此按钮,系统将会自动执行具有此名称的子程序。

然后选中 窗口中的标签 控件,在属 性表中可以看 到其名称为 “标签1”,并 且属性表中同 时还有名为 “标题”的属 性表栏。

引用一个窗口单元必须使用它的名称,引用窗口单元的某个属性

必须使用: 窗口单元名称+“.”+属性名称 的格式,由此知道,“标签1.

标题”实际上就是引用名称为“标签1”的窗口单元的“标题”属性,而

语句:

标签1.标题 =“我爱易语言!”

执行后就是将“标签1”窗口单元的标题改变为“我爱易语言!”。所有在程序中使用的文本数据两边都必须用双引号括起来,譬如“我爱易语言!”。

16

自动载入并显示名称为“_启动窗口”的程序窗口 一个简单的编程步骤就是在“_启动窗口”上画一些控件,并且接受使用者的事件动作,用子程序改变控件的属性,或进行处理后显示出来。 当用户按下窗口中的按钮后,“_按钮1_被单击”子程序被自动执行 程序代码: 标签1.标题 =“我爱易语言!” 语句被执行,改变了标签1的 标题,从而显示出对应文本。

最后,别忘了保存你的易程序。 使用菜单的“程序”→“保存”,或“程序”→“另存为”命令,保存你的程序。

17

1.6如何较好地输入程序代码

程序代 码输入的几 种方法 “易语言” 可以直接使 用系统汉字输入法,如 五笔、全拼、 智能ABC、双 拼、自然码、二 笔输入法等, 直接输入中 文程序语句。

18

初次运行易语言时,会在提示夹中显示如何使用易语言的内置输入法。在这里其实已介绍得非常详细了。 这四种内置的输入法分别是:首拼、全拼、双拼、英文。前三种拼音输入法均支持南方音及多音字。 首拼输入法及全拼输入法在系统中被合并为“首拼及全拼输入法”,系统自动判别所输入的拼音是首拼方式还是全拼方式。

配置输入法的窗口 通过单击“易语言”主菜 单的“程序”?“系统配 置”?“输入”得到。 双拼输入法的编码规则与Windows系统所提供的双拼输入法一致。 例如:欲输入“取整 (1.23)”语句,各种输入法的输入文本为:

首拼及全拼输入法:qz (1.23) 或者quzheng (1.23)

双拼输入法:quvg (1.23)

英文输入法:int (1.23) 以上各种输入法的名称部分输入文本(如:qz,quzheng,quvg,int) 简称为“输入字”。拼音类输入法的输入字(如:qz,quzheng,quvg)简称为“拼音输入字”。首拼及全拼输入法的输入字简称为“首拼及全拼输

入字”,双拼输入法的输入字简称为“双拼输入字”。

输入字可以用来输入程序中所涉及到的一切名称,包括:

? 所有当前运行支持库中所提供的命令、窗口和报表单元 数据类型及其属性和方法、普通数据类型及其成员和方法、库定 义常量等等名称; ? 用户在程序中定义的子程序参数、子程序局部容器、程

序集容器、全局容器名称;

? 用户定义的子程序、 DLL外部命令名称; ? 用户定义的数据类型及其成员名称; ? 用户所加入的资源和所定义的常量的名称;

? 用户在设计窗口或报表时所定义的窗口单元、菜单项目

或报表单元名称; ? 系统数据类型名称,如:“整数型”、“小数型”等等; ? 系统常量名称,如:逻辑值常量“真”和“假”等。 在使用首拼输入字时,需要注意纯韵母发音汉字的输入。如:“按

钮”中的“按”字,它的发音是韵母an,对于此类汉字,在首拼输入法 中必须写全,譬如“按钮”的首拼输入字就应该为ann(即an,n)。

19

输入字类型指定 在程序中书写输入字时,可以使用一个半角符号来引导该输入字,以指定其类型。各输入字的类型引导符号如下。 首拼及全拼输入字:分号,如“;qz”,“;quzheng”。 双拼输入字:冒号,如“:quvg”。 英文输入字:单引号,如“’int”。 系统具有一个当前默认输入法状态,如果某输入字前没有加上类型引导符号,则默认是属于该输入法的输入字。系统安装完毕后,当前默认输入法为“首拼及全拼输入法”。这就意味着,在当前默认输入法为“首拼及全拼输入法”的时候,要想使用双拼输入字,则必须在输入字的前面加上类型引导符“:”。不过此时英文输入字前可以加也可以不加类型引导符“ ’”。其原因为:如果当前默认类型输入字不能找到匹配的目标名称时,系统将自动把该输入字转换为英文输入字后再去寻找匹配名称一次。

展开输入参 数: 观察一下如果 代码前有加号,就 表示可以展开。

光标移动到想要展开的程序代码后,使用键盘上的方向键右键,可以展开。或者用鼠标左键点击该代码左边空白处。

展开后,光标移动要需要修的程序上,按空白键,可以重新输入程序代码内容。 20


易语言(中国人的编程工具)--第1章E(4).doc 将本文的Word文档下载到电脑 下载失败或者文档不完整,请联系客服人员解决!

下一篇:沪教版二年级语文上 句式训练(书后练习拓展)

相关阅读
本类排行
× 注册会员免费下载(下载后可以自由复制和排版)

马上注册会员

注:下载文档有可能“只有目录或者内容不全”等情况,请下载之前注意辨别,如果您已付费且无法下载或内容有问题,请联系我们协助你处理。
微信: QQ: